Description

SUBSTANTIAL FAMILY HOME WITH FAR REACHING VIEWS, GARAGE & PARKING

DESCRIPTION: The property comprises a detached family home of traditional brick and block construction under a tiled roof with the benefit of full uPVC double glazing and gas central heating. The house enjoys views to the Bristol Channel from most rooms, and has flexible accommodation traditionally arranged over two floors with the benefit of two reception rooms, a ground floor shower and WC.

The accommodation in brief comprises; glazed uPVC door into Entrance Porch; glazed uPVC door into Entrance Hall; original herringbone wooden flooring. Door into Sitting Room; double aspect, sliding uPVC double glazed doors to rear garden, open fire with slate hearth, marble surround with inset cast iron hood and grate, TV point, telephone point, far reaching sea views to Wales over the Bristol Channel. Dining Room/Study or Bedroom 5; aspect to front, again with sea views, original herringbone wooden flooring. Kitchen/Dining Room; aspect to rear, with a newly fitted kitchen comprising an excellent range of green coloured shaker style cupboards and drawers under a marble effect worktop with inset composite one and a half bowl sink and drainer, mixer tap over, fitted electric eye level oven, four ring hob and extractor fan over, space for under counter fridge, space and plumbing for a dishwasher, fitted large display cabinet, telephone point, TV point, ample room for a table and chairs. Squared archway to rear hall; stainless steel sink and drainer, mixer tap over, space and plumbing for washing machine with space for tumble dryer over. Shower Room; walk in Indian slate tiled shower cubicle with Mira Sport electric shower over, extractor fan, heated towel rail. Downstairs WC; tiled floor, part tiled and part pine clad walls, low level WC, wash hand basin, Ideal Logic gas combi boiler for central heating and hot water, light and shaver point. Stairs to the first floor landing; window with aspect to front, again with far reaching sea views, cupboard with hanging rails, linen cupboard with fitted shelving, hatch to roof space with loft ladder. Principal En-Suite Bedroom; double aspect, sea views, TV point, double doors into En-Suite Shower Room; with low level walk in shower cubicle with thermostatic mixer shower over, low level WC, wash hand basin inset into vanity unit, heated towel rail, double storage cupboard. Bedroom 2; aspect to front, sea views. Bedroom 3; aspect to rear. Bedroom 4; aspect to rear. Family Bathroom; white suite comprises P-shaped bath, part tiled walls, thermostatic mixer shower over bath, wash hand basin, low level WC, heated towel rail, light and shaver point.

OUTSIDE: The property has the benefit of 3 off road parking spaces with access to a single Garage with power and lighting, and up and over door. A gentle slope or alternatively steps lead to the front door. The front is planted to mature plants and to the rear of the house there is a terraced directly south facing garden over 2 levels laid to lawn with planted borders and again enjoying far reaching sea views over the Bristol Channel to include Steep Holm. Within the garden there is a vegetable patch which includes numerous soft fruits. There is also a newly installed patio with pergola over,giving a space for entertaining and taking in the views.

In recent years Watchet has seen a number of changes including some excellent property development, which has added to its attraction and quirkiness. With several cafes, and a number of goods pubs including the popular Pebbles Tavern, its easy to spend a day here relaxing. There is a recently opened Boat Museum detailing Watchet's past, The Marina, and a station for the West Somerset Steam Railway for those that want to take a trip back in time.
